Overview

A heart-warming story of a young girl and her nanny, with a hint of magic and love!Six-year-old Ella is finding it difficult to cope with her nanny, Mina, going home. She tries hard, in her six-year-old way, to stop Mina from leaving. But Mina has to go. A present from Mina forms a magical bond between them. While Mina goes back to tending to her children, her affection and love for Ella flows through the malong.

Author Biography

Eva Wong Nava is the award-winning author of Open: A Boy’s Wayang Adventure, a middle-grade book that encourages people to be compassionate to individuals on the autism spectrum. Her picture book, The Boy Who Talks in Bits and Bobs, shows readers how love and patience can help overcome all odds. She lives between two worlds and is currently based in an island-state not far from the equator. June Ho is the intrepid wandering Booktuber of The No Bull Channel. A motivator and a speaker with a sense of humor, she knows books can change lives. And life, she believes, ought to be loaded with love, laughter, and literature.
